象其他ActiveX Control一样,Visual Studio.Net IDE工具箱在默认情况下并不直接包含WebBrowser控件。不过,在应用程序中添加该控件很简单。在Visual Studio.Net 开发环境下,在 "工具箱 "的 "Windows 窗体 "上点击鼠标右键,从弹出的上下文菜单中选择 "自定义工具箱 ",在随后出现的 "自定义工具箱 "对话框的 "com组件 "标签里选中 "Microsoft Web 浏览器 ",确定后, "Iexplorer "控件就会显示在工具箱中,它其实就是一个WebBrowser控件。这之后,象使用Windows标准控件一样,把Iexplorer控件拖入应用程序 的窗体就可以了。Visual Stuod.Net IDE将自动生成所需要的部分COM代码,同时,C# windows应用程序也将自动添加AxSHDocVw及SHDocVx引用(你可以在应用程序解决方案管理器 "引用 "项下看到它们),分别对应于磁盘上的Interop.SHDocVw.dll和AxInterop.SHDocVw.dll文件(你可以在应用程 序/Bin/Debug目录下找到它们)。同时,代码也将自动创建 AxSHDocVw.AxWebBrowser 实例对象,并设置默认名称为axWebBrowser1(语句:private AxSHDocVw.AxWebBrowser axWebBrowser1
axWebBrowser的添加
最新推荐文章于 2021-06-03 22:35:36 发布